When I tried to add a link to a profile, I was very surprised to find the
entire contents of my del.icio.us account appear in a drop-down menu below
the Link field. I realized that I had del.icio.us open in another tab, so
I closed it. The drop-down suggestions didn't go away. I quit and
restarted my browser, and the suggestions didn't go away. I restarted my
computer and logged back in to the database as a different user, and the
suggestions were still there.
Snatching the links from del.icio.us is handy, but also somewhat creepy,
and potentially a privacy problem on shared computers if there's no way to
erase them.
I encountered this using a Mac OS 10.3.9, running Firefox 2.0.0.12.
